Fit&Healthy Mom Recipe ❘ High Protein Peanut Butter Balls

This recipe makes 25 to 30 walnut-size crunchy treats, delicious when they begin to melt. Just divvy them into plastic sandwich bags and stick them in the freezer. Then, instead of reaching for a processed boxful of ingredients you can't even pronounce, you will be ready with a healthy, high-protein snack.

Recipe by:
Calories:136
High Protein Peanut Butter Balls
Prep:20m
Ready in:2h 20m
Serving:25 walnut-size balls

Ingredients

  • 2 cups crunchy peanut butter
  • 2 scoops cocoa whey protein powder
  • 2 ripe bananas, mashed
  • 2 tablespoons flax seeds

Cooking Directions

  1. In a large bowl, mix together peanut butter, cocoa whey powder, bananas, and flax seed.
  2. Mold the mixture into walnut-size balls, and place them in a container lined with parchment to separate the layers. Freeze at least 2 hours before serving

Nutrition Facts

  • calories136
  • carbohydrateContent7 g
  • cholesterolContent0.1 mg
  • fatContent10.8 g
  • fiberContent2.2 g
  • proteinContent5.3 g
  • saturatedFatContent1.7 g
  • sodiumContent101.6 mg
  • sugarContent2.9 g
